Electrical devices whose function is based on the spin rather than charge of the electron offer the promise of low-cost, energy efficient practical applications, but using magnetic insulators in such devices are inherently difficult due to limitations in electrical reading mechanisms. Here, the authors report the magnetoresistive detection of perpendicular switching in the insulating ferrimagnetic TbIG using the spin-dependent electron scattering at the TbIG/Cu interface in TbIG/Cu/CoTb multilayers.
